Forms are a common part of web applications. They provide a method for the user to interact with the web application. However, forms in traditional applications require entire web pages to be refreshed every time they are submitted. This model is inefficient and should be replaced with Ajax-enabled forms. Ajax is a set of web development technologies that enables web applications to behave more like desktop applications, thus allowing a richer, more interactive and more efficient model for interactions between the user and the web application. This paper presents a refactoring system called Form Transformation Tool (FTT) to assist web programmers refactor traditional forms into Ajax-enabled forms while ensuring that functionality before and after refactoring is preserved.

This paper is based on Web Application and it is host on the cloud web server. The main theme of that paper is study oriented material are bind to form the single website. It is mainly used for students to refer there department’s major paper oriented topic. This paper severs in the way of a video tutorial, presentation and relevant edition of book. It can be categories into a different part of languages C, C++, JAVA, database, computer networks etc. Whatever area the user wants they can be searched to use that material. There are three categories of user they are an admin, moderator and visitor. Admin having all permission to view the detail of the users. This will help to know what requirement the user needs. The visitor is a general user to visit the website to surf the study content and having some doubt about the subject they permit to post on that site. Moderator is the intermediate between the admin and the visitor, they have to upload the videos and presentation content and have to reply the posted questions also. The web framework was developed with the help of python-Django 1.11.1. It is one of the web frameworks that has inbuilt module and API. The user gets login with the help of Google authentication. In that way they detail can be stored in the database. Sqlite3 version database is used for fast retrieving and storing the data. The front end of this project is using HTML, CSS, and JavaScript. This will provide the good user-interface. The hijacker module is used to improvise the search content.

In recent time, the evolution of web applications have gained importance over the web development process and the factor of web evolution cannot be ignored by web developers. Web development has become complex and challengeable for web developers. The process of software evolution played an important role during the development of the software. Millions of web application have been developed every year around the world It has included various approaches, tools, and frameworks to reorganize the web applications with an improved version. Research has been shown that there are no proper and systematic techniques is available for evolving web applications. This special article has been written to make a comparative analysis of WordPress and Django web framework using Lehman’s laws of software evolution. It has been found that the six out of eight Lehman’s laws found valid during the evolution process for web frameworks.

The end to end encryption of connections over the internet have evolved from SSL to TLS 1.3 over the years. Attacks have exposed vulnerabilities on each upgraded version of the cryptographic protocols used to secure connections over the internet. Organisations have to keep updating their web based applications to use the latest cryptographic protocol to ensure users are protected and feel comfortable using their web applications. But, the problem is that, web applications are not always standalone systems, there is usually a maze of systems that are integrated to provide services to the end user. The interactions between these systems happens within the controlled internal private network environment of the organisation. While only the front ending web application is visible to the end user. It is not often feasible to upgrade all internal systems to use the latest cryptographic protocol for internal interfaces/integration due to prohibitive cost of redevelopment and upgrades to infra and systems. Here we define an algorithm to setup internal & external firewalls to downgrade to a lower version of the cryptographic protocol (SSL) within the internal network for the integration/interfacing connections of internal systems while mandating the latest cryptographic protocol (TLS 1.x) for end user connections to the web application.

This paper work presents results from the application of maintenance management system in a transformer station. In this area of asset management, it is necessary to use the asset management (AM) methods to build a single structure, taking into account the principle of best investment value. Thus, this paper presents the results obtained from a LabView simulation for such a structure. The research has been made on the base of economic aspects, technical characteristics of the equipment and the parameters characterizing their operation.
